Men's Health Quiz

 



According to a new study conducted by MDVIP and IPSOS, the majority of men are complacent and uninformed about their greatest health risks. More than half of the men surveyed say they’re okay with a "dad bod" – the characteristic paunchy physique that men can develop with age and that women reportedly desire. Moreover, a staggering 94 percent of men failed a Men’s Health IQ Quiz which tested their knowledge on the common health issues that afflict men.
